sync XHR may be a bandaid solution but I think that it should really be a 
last resort.

For info, vim has been ported to the browser by Lu Wang. The challenge was 
similar to yours because the implementation uses blocking calls to read 
from the terminal. The challenge was even higher because the source was in 
C, not JS.

The vim port was done by first transpiling the C to JS with , then hacking 
the JS to add an _ parameters to all async calls, and then transpiling with 
streamline.js. A special C header was used to rename all the async calls so 
that they could be hacked automatically. The result is 
here: http://coolwanglu.github.io/vim.js/web/vim.html

Later on, Lu Wang created his own fork of emscripten with an async 
extension. This allowed him to eliminate the streamline.js pass.

So maybe you should not completely rule out the transpiler route.
